Using Ideogram AI

To bring the Neon Mushroom Cathedral to life, you can use Ideogram AI. The platform allows you to experiment with prompts and generate visuals that capture even the most surreal visions. By carefully describing the elements you want—like glowing mushrooms, gothic arches, or mystical lighting—you can direct the AI to render a cathedral that matches your imagination. The process is simple and accessible even for beginners, making it possible for anyone to transform their unique ideas into stunning art. Here are the steps to get started:

  1. Visit the Ideogram AI website and log in to your account.
  2. Open the prompt creation tool to begin building your idea.
  3. Describe the Neon Mushroom Cathedral in detail, including its light, scale, and setting.
  4. Adjust the style or mood options to match the surreal atmosphere you want.
  5. Generate the image and refine it until it reflects your vision.

Crafting the Perfect Prompt

A good prompt is the key to unlocking the full potential of Ideogram AI. The more descriptive and imaginative you are, the more detailed and atmospheric your output will be. For a vision as surreal as the Neon Mushroom Cathedral, your prompt should not only describe the physical structure but also capture the mood, colors, and symbolic atmosphere. Think about the size of the mushrooms, the colors of their glow, the texture of the air, and the environment that surrounds them. A well-crafted prompt is like painting with words—it guides the AI into recreating the vivid image you hold in your mind, making it a powerful tool for turning imagination into reality.

Sample Prompt

Below is an example of a detailed prompt that you can expand or adjust according to your vision. This prompt captures both the physical details and the mood of the Neon Mushroom Cathedral.

A giant gothic cathedral building, but the entire structure is made of bioluminescent mushrooms, green and purple light illuminates the interior, the sky turns orange, a mystical post-apocalyptic atmosphere.
